About the Role
As a Stocks & Broths Creator, you will take the lead on exciting projects that align with our business strategy and respond to customer needs. Your expertise in culinary formulations and stability performance will be crucial in delivering exceptional taste in meat-based soups, stocks, sauces, and gravies. You’ll leverage Kerry technology to craft unique solutions and collaborate with cross-functional teams to optimize our strengths, ensuring the best Taste and Nutrition experience for our customers.
Key Responsibilities
* Lead the development of the Stocks & Broths opportunity pipeline.
* Build strong customer relationships, delivering customer-centric solutions to drive business growth.
* Innovate by understanding market trends, regulations, and customer requirements, translating insights into breakthrough strategies.
* Collaborate with the Portfolio Manager to develop collections.
* Conduct research and sensory testing to enhance existing products and create new ones.
* Utilize Kerry technologies to meet taste expectations in stocks & broths creation.
* Document experimental trials and outcomes to facilitate product scaling and transfer to manufacturing.
* Support manufacturing sites to optimize production and improve processes.
* Partner with various teams, including process engineers, flavor experts, and account managers, to achieve project goals.
* Manage and maintain category collections, including product sourcing and sample requests.
* Mentor and develop internal talent, aligning career goals with organizational objectives.
